# HG changeset patch # User Atul Varma # Date 1239239356 25200 # Node ID f08437f964016ff7dcf75d01008e8ed42b2051e4 # Parent 760cb3aa1a019d7ec5b4aaaecf5b97df09301186 Error is now thrown if an exporte symbol is undefined. diff -r 760cb3aa1a01 -r f08437f96401 jsm-in-web.js --- a/jsm-in-web.js Wed Apr 08 17:00:40 2009 -0700 +++ b/jsm-in-web.js Wed Apr 08 18:09:16 2009 -0700 @@ -65,6 +65,8 @@ function(symbol) { //console.log("Exporting symbol " + symbol); obj[symbol] = module.window[symbol]; + if (typeof(obj[symbol]) == "undefined") + throw new Error("Symbol is undefined: " + symbol); }); };